### Runbook: Tillwick Kiosk Watchdog Recovery

If a kiosk reports three consecutive heartbeat misses, the Tillwick watchdog restarts the shell app and logs a recovery event. For the eng sync: confirm WATCHDOG_INTERVAL_SECS=30 and WATCHDOG_MAX_RESTARTS=3 in the fleet env file before rollout; higher restart counts mask hardware faults. The watchdog posts recovery events to the central collector, which requires an auth secret set on the line directly after this one.

env line for kadup-tajep: LEDGER_TOKEN13=273d61bdbefd6

## Break-Glass: PixHoard Image Cache

New folks: if the PixHoard image cache leaks memory and OOMs the Renner nodes, don't wait for approvals. Restart via the break-glass account, file an incident, and notify the cache owner. Access is audited. The break-glass account unlocks with the recovery passphrase below.

recovery phrase for kagaf-yajof: fraax-quenwyn-lamion

## Local Setup

Kestrelcache fronts the Quill KV store with a bloom filter to cut pointless lookups. Build the filter locally with `make bloom-seed` before first run, or every read misses through to Quill. Filter size and hash count are pinned in `filter.toml`; don't tune them for releases. Metadata for filter rebuilds lives in the database reachable via the string below.

database URL for bahop-yagep: mssql://sildor_svc:35ha7jz@db-fb6d.nelvrodyn.example:5432/casath

# Break-Glass: CompactKite Log Compaction

Hey reviewer — if compaction on the Ferrow message queue wedges and on-call can't reach the admin plane, break-glass applies. Grab the emergency operator role, pause compaction on the stuck partition, and file an incident note within an hour. Unsealing the emergency credential bundle requires the recovery passphrase shown directly below.

unlock words, kajog-bahif: wendor-praael-ralys-julvan-kasath-kelys-wenmir-wenius-julax